[0015] see figure 1 and figure 2 , an optical lens that can be used for mixing light sources according to the present invention is characterized in that the optical lens 1 is provided with a top plane 12 parallel and coaxial with the bottom plane 11 of the plano-convex lens at the apex of the convex surface of the plano-convex lens. The size of the diameters of the bottom plane 11 and the top plane 12, and the curvature of the curved surface of the plano-convex lens can be determined according to the divergence angle of the light beam of the central light source and the material of the optical lens, specifically according to the actual use situation.

[0016] The bottom plane 11 of the optical lens 1 in the above embodiment may have a cylindrical hole 13 coaxial with the bottom plane 11. Abstract

An optical lens capable of being used for mixed light sources is characterized in that a top plane parallel to and coaxial with a bottom end plane of a planoconvex lens is arranged at the convex side top of the planoconvex lens. The optical lens has the advantages of achieving mixing use of multiple coaxial light sources, adopting planoconvex lens which processes the convex side top into the plane parallel to the plane, changing the distance between the lens and the light sources, being capable of focusing light emitted by a light-emitting diode (LED) light source or other light sources, enabling light beam quality of light through light sources at the center not to change, being more convenient and flexible in lighting and use, avoiding direct contact of the light sources and products and air and being easy to clean.

Description

technical field [0001] The invention relates to an optical lens which can be used for mixing light sources and belongs to the field of optics. Suitable for multi-light [0002] source laser flashlight or other multi-light source products. Background technique [0003] With the development of social economy and the improvement of people's living standards, there are more and more types of light sources, and the application of a single light source is increasingly unable to meet people's needs. Therefore, the application of mixed light sources such as laser flashlights is becoming more and more extensive. Existing laser flashlights generally have the following two structures: 1. There is only one laser light source or a single LED light source to realize the indication function, but the light source is relatively single; 2.
